MILLER-YORK VOLUNTEER FIRE DEPT, founded in 1960, is a small nonprofit that reported $161K in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ue grew 11% year-over-year, indicating healthy expansion. The organization ran a surplus of $42K, a strong 26% operating margin.

Mission

VOLUNTEER FIRE DEPARTMENT SERVING MILLER, YORK AND LOGAN TOWNSHIPS IN DEARBORN COUNTY, INDIANA.
